Very Happy Hi there,AVPE was doing its job well!,..2 days ago- tuesday 12th october AVPE detected a TROJAN -.....Dict.Dat Trojan horse detected-TR/DLDR.Win.Sh.AC.04.
Anyway AVPE quarantined it and i eventually deleted it then i lost the AV GUARD COMPLETELY from my toolbar!,nowhwre to be found, tried everything,the main core programme was still there?,so i had to uninstall AVPE and re-install AVPE again?.
Has anyone ever had this kind of problem before?.I have sincedone 3 independant scans with PANDA,HOUSECALL,SYMANTEC,SPYBOT 1.3,ADAWRE PRO. ect ect for TROJANS or viruses,spyware,nothing found CLEAN,any one any clues,if i did not know better from what i have read -maybe a virus located in the TROJAN that was detected DISABLED the AVPE GUARD,before it was quarantned or deleted?

Heya DragonBreath,

Probebly You had one of those Trojanhorses that kills your AV after removing the Trojan..(but you got lucky it did not removed your whole AV , sometimes it will delete your whole AV and then your vulnerible again) But ok probebly that is what happend...

Your virus and info below here:

Name Troj/Dldr
Type Trojan

Affected operating systems Windows

Side effects Allows others to access the computer
Downloads code from the internet
Reduces system security

Advanced User's info:

Troj/Downldr-EC is a downloader Trojan for the Windows platform that downloads and runs an executable file from a predefined location.
When executed Troj/Downldr-EC downloads and runs appl.exe, which is detected as Troj/Haxdoor-K, from the xxxx//babes.rompl.net/ location.

If the above scenario is correct, it sounds like you had a very narrow squeak indeed!

To ensure that you really are clean, why don't you D/L one of the specialist AT scanners to give your system the once over?

To avoid getting into worse trouble next time you should consider installing ProcessGuard, from DiamondCS, which will help protect your AV/FW etc from trojan attack.

Howdy,

If you don't already have these programs, for your protection, I suggest you download and install these 2 very small, free programs that you run once and then just occasionally have to check for updates.

SpywareBlaster will block bad ActiveX and malevolent cookies.

http://www.javacoolsoftware.com/spywareblaster.html

IE-SPYAD puts over 4000 sites in your restricted zone so you'll be protected when you visit innocent-looking sites that aren't actually innocent at all.
